What fraction of a metre equals to 3 decimeters?

1 Answer

Answer :

The deci- prefix means one tenth→ 3 dm = 3 × 1/10 m = 3/10 m→ 3 dm is (3/10 m)/(1 m) = 3/10 as a fraction of 1 m.
